Transaction 059186fdfd2bf15d9a7faa5d222e19c285f95c9ab6467f5eb3601105f18e682a

4 Input
2 Outputs
  • 059186fdfd2bf15d9a7faa5d222e19c285f95c9ab6467f5eb3601105f18e682a:0
  • value  1978655
    address  3Qt3Yo6FGvfPjDq7K5exVA8kuvRvhKHdHy
  • 059186fdfd2bf15d9a7faa5d222e19c285f95c9ab6467f5eb3601105f18e682a:1
  • value  72363159
    address  3BMEXj34nZuVWXsqvRAnTDPfgXWEmWuUC6